Olivie Lukásová's career has also included time at Slavia Prague.
On the international stage, Olivie Lukásová has represented Czechia, Czechia, Czechia Under 19, and Czechia Under 17.

Throughout their career, Olivie Lukásová has won 9 titles: Coppa Italia Women (2025/2026), Supercoppa Italiana (2024/2025), and Serie A Femminile (2025/2026) with Roma and 1. Liga Women (2023/2024, 2022/2023, 2021/2022, 2019/2020) and Women's Cup (2023/2024, 2022/2023) with Slavia Prague.
